Transponder Keys

Transponder keys are found in most modern cars. They are a reliable method to prevent car theft. These keys contain an electronic chip that communicates with the immobilizer system in the car and prevents unauthorized engine starts. The technology behind these keys may not be foolproof, but criminals have found ways to defeat them.

A locksmith for car keys near me can provide a number of services related to your vehicle's security, including key duplication and replacement. While a standard mechanical key for cars can be duplicated by the majority of locksmiths, a transponder keys requires specialized equipment to duplicate it correctly. This is due to the fact that a microchip inside car keys that are chip-based has an unique serial number that the vehicle will only recognize when it is programmed correctly.

The only way to ensure that your new key is correctly programmed is to go to an expert Locksmith for car keys - Juro.kr -. These professionals have the equipment required to duplicate an existing transponder and then program it to function with the immobilizer system of your car. This procedure requires considerable skill and experience, so it is best to leave this task to experts with the required experience.
